Oklahoma has long been analogous with Bingo. This is due to the fact that the American Indian tribes of Oklahoma have provided Bingo games for ages. Clients from all of the surrounding states pile in automobiles and head over to Oklahoma to gamble on Bingo over the weekends.
The 1988 Indian Gaming Regulatory Act was introduced after a precedent setting decision by The U.S. Supreme Court just the year prior. Since that instance, twenty three of the thirty nine American Indian bands of Oklahoma have introduced bingo halls. The Chickasaw were the 1st Oklahoma Native band to take advantage of the wagering laws, and at this time run ten gambling halls of their very own. Bingo was the game on which the above-mentioned gambling halls were founded. digital games like slot machine games were not approved, since they are thought to lead to gambling addiction more than bingo.
In recent years, Oklahoma law has altered to allow for big Native wagering gambling halls. You’ll now see Amerindian gambling dens with slot machines, video poker and chemin de fer tables. Craps and roulette are not allowed in the Indian gambling dens yet, although this is just a waiting game.
